Statute of limitations

A lawsuit against negligent asbestos manufacturers must be filed within a certain time frame, called the statute of limitations. The clock starts ticking when a victim or family members discover they suffer from an asbestos-related illness, so it is important to act as soon as is possible.

A successful asbestos case will compensate the victim or their family for their losses. This could include medical bills, homecare costs loss of wages, quality of life, as in addition to funeral and burial expenses. Mesothelioma sufferers may also be eligible to receive compensation for mental suffering and suffering and loss of consortium.

In some states, the statute of limitations can begin ticking when a person first suffers symptoms of an illness linked to asbestos, such as mesothelioma, lung cancer, or asbestosis. Since mesothelioma may take a long time to manifest itself, many asbestos sufferers are unaware of their diagnosis until the deadline for submitting a claim has passed. For this reason, it is essential to speak with an asbestos lawyer as soon as you can.

Asbestos litigation can be a complicated area and there are many aspects that could impact the statute of limitations. For instance, the place of the asbestos exposure or the employer can determine which state's statute of limitations applies to a particular claim. Additionally, the victims could be diagnosed with multiple asbestos-related ailments, which can result in different statutes of limitations to be in effect simultaneously.

In these circumstances, it is crucial to speak with an experienced asbestos attorney to ensure you don't miss the deadline to file a lawsuit. An experienced lawyer will help you determine the best legal options for your situation, and they will be diligent in attempting to reach a fair settlement. If no agreement is reached the lawyer will be prepared to go to trial.

Asbestos victims should also consider filing a claim to an asbestos trust fund in order to receive compensation for their injuries. These funds are set aside by businesses who once produced asbestos-containing products to cover victims' medical expenses, compensation for their losses and other damages. Your asbestos lawyer will be able to determine if your claim should be placed in the asbestos trust fund and help you with the process.

Asbestos Litigation in New York

New York is one of the most important states in asbestos litigation. The state is third nationally for the number of asbestos cases filed and second for mesothelioma-specific claims. Asbestos-related ailments can develop years after exposure and may cause catastrophic complications, such as mesothelioma, lung cancer and asbestosis.

Asbestos victims require an experienced New York attorney to help them make a claim, get appropriate medical care and fight for the compensation they are due. An attorney can also be an essential source of emotional support during this stressful time.

Asbestos-related lawsuits differ from the typical personal injury lawsuit. These cases can be complex and require specialized knowledge in asbestos laws regulations, rules, and procedures. Plaintiffs are often diagnosed with serious diseases such as m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ses, which require them to file their claims quickly.

Plaintiffs in New York often face difficulty in defending summary judgment motions against mesothelioma claims. Before the recent decisions in Nemeth Parker and Juni defendants frequently lost these motions simply relying on the expert testimony of the plaintiffs to prove specific causation.

These recent rulings give New York asbestos defense lawyers an opportunity to see a light. In three separate cases, the Appellate Division of the First Department reversed summary judgment denials and dismissed them against tile manufacturers who did not provide counter-expert testimony quantifying levels of friable fibers present in their products.

The cases were heard in NYCAL where Justice Sherry Klein Heitler presided. Making a Claim

A successful asbestos claim may pay victims for medical expenses, lost income, and suffering. It may also cover funeral expenses and other financial losses. A mesothelioma lawyer can help victims and their families in filing an asbestos lawsuit or pursue compensation through other legal avenues, such as trust funds or veterans benefits from the Department of Veterans Affairs.

To be eligible for a mesothelioma settlement it is important to have thorough documentation of the diagnosis and your previous exposure to asbestos. This includes medical records as along with the records of your employment and witness testimony. Mesothelioma attorneys work with specialists who review these records and ensure they are as robust as they can be in support of a lawsuit.

An experienced asbestos lawyer will begin the process of filing a lawsuit by writing a legal document, known as a complaint. The document, also known as a plea, lays out the legal basis for the lawsuit and names the asbestos companies as defendants. It also contains a list of your injuries and losses.

In many states there is an expiration date that imposes a deadline on asbestos lawsuits. Your attorney will determine the deadlines in your state and make sure you don't forget any important deadlines. They will also go over the options available for compensation, such as workers' compensation and VA benefits.

Once the pleading is filed after which your lawyer will conduct additional investigation to strengthen your case and gather evidence. This could include interviewing your coworkers, looking over the employment history you have and searching for asbestos companies that may be responsible for your exposure.

Your lawyer can also help you to file a lawsuit against asbestos trust funds established by insolvent asbestos companies. These funds can aid you in receiving compensation without going to court.

Asbestos victims have been diagnosed with a range of ailments such as mesothelioma, asbestosis, and lung cancer. These illnesses have a long time of latency, which means that it is likely that exposure to asbestos occurred decades ago.
